Output ec21367897183cbbe527a695aa1cd2316e512e0b88cd4aa39aa439fed7a1590c:6

value
189328
script pubkey
OP_0 OP_PUSHBYTES_20 04eb0bc2bc1f8c78423c187f49e7ea30aef3e5af
address
bc1qqn4shs4ur7x8ss3urpl5nel2xzh08ed05q64qq
transaction
ec21367897183cbbe527a695aa1cd2316e512e0b88cd4aa39aa439fed7a1590c